Holiday Wedding is the second romance in the Holiday Romance series. We rejoin Gwen and Caleb right before their Christmas wedding and Gwen is getting ready to go out of town for a conference. While she’s gone Caleb and their mom’s will make sure everything is in order for the wedding. Everything goes according to plan until a blizzard hits the States and Gwen is stranded states away and not sure if she’ll make it back to New York in time for her wedding. While Gwen worries about making it home, Jenny and Dean have joined forces to try and find Caleb’s stalker before it’s too late. Will Gwen make it home to her wedding? Will Jenny and Dean find the stalker? With Christmas fast approaching they are all racing against the clock.

I haven’t read the first book in this series, so I was playing catch up for a little bit, but I don’t think I missed too much reading this as a stand alone. The first few chapters were slow and it took me a while to get going with this, but once I got into the book it pulled me in. I liked Gwen and Caleb together and their story was good, but, for me, Jenny and Dean made this book. I loved the two of them together and wish there was just a book about them. This was a good Christmas read with a little bit of intrigue. Overall I enjoyed this book once I got into it and would definitely be open to reading more in this series.

An enjoyable festive read with an interesting dual POV. I was much more interested in Jenny and Dean than I was in Gwen and Caleb and I didn't feel like the side characters were particularly well fleshed out.

The plot felt a bit far fetched from the get go and it descended into ludicrous territory with stalkers and kidnappings and the police not taking down the bad guy but the boyfriend and the best friend doing it instead. I found it difficult to invest in it because it all felt too far out of the realms of possibility.

There were a lot of sensitive topics covered like grief, difficult family relationships and body insecurities but these could have been delved into more fully.

It took me a while to get through the first 50% but I flew through the second half.

Holiday Christmas was so much more than I was expecting. I thought I was in for a hallmark film Christmas wedding type story (and would have been delighted with that too!) but there was romance, mystery, suspense and a little bit of thriller.

The POV alternates between two friends, Gwen and Jenny. I’ve only read dual POVs that alternate between the romantic leads or a big ensemble cast so it was fun to see the friend’s alternating perspectives. And it was best of both worlds because you got the loveliness of Gwen’s established relationship and the fun of Jenny’s developing relationship with a trove of tropes that checked a lot of boxes for me (grumpy x sunshine, one bed, fake dating to one up a bad ex - and for the purposes of getting cake - the best reason for fake dating??)

The author offers open door spice and closed door versions of the story. I read the spicy version and it was great - there’s some long distance phone sex which is really well done!

Overall, a lovely read especially if you’re after some a little bit ~more~ than a romance. Highly recommend!

This was absolutely a 4.5 read for me. I was so happy to get back to Gwen and Caleb. They’re such a cute couple.

This is a follow up from Holiday Star which I absolutely adored! Gwen and Caleb are planning their wedding except Gwen doesn’t get to do much planning because she signed up for a conference where she’s going to be a speaker and this is around the time where many decisions have to be made but she’s not able to be close to home, making these decisions with Caleb and their families.

Now being out in the spotlight, Gwen is having to deal with rumors and fans not liking her because they’re taking someone like Caleb, who is hot off the market and that is something that she is not used to. Does it put a strain on their relationship, absolutely.

I loved how the author didn’t just make this a cute book about planning a wedding. You also have the point of view of Jenny,Gwen‘s best friend,and her having to deal with Dean, Caleb’s bodyguard. They did not like each other so you have a lot of great banter.

Aside from that you have mystery and suspense. I can’t get over how the author does all of this and it just flowed in the book.

I would absolutely recommend this by stating to start with Holliday Star and then jump into Holiday Wedding. You will absolutely falling in love with these characters.
